In recent years, a new type of material has been developed, which is hollow glass beads with both light weight, low thermal conductivity and high strength.
Hollow glass beads in reducing the weight of products and thermal insulation effect is obvious, is widely used in the manufacture of composite materials, such as fiberglass reinforced plastic, artificial marble, artificial agate and so on.
More unexpectedly, hollow glass beads can also play a unique anti-cracking properties in the process of product reprocessing, and can even be used in aviation, aerospace, navigation and other fields.

1) Application in the field of composite materials
Composite materials field on the strength of the product, dimensional stability, insulation and other high performance requirements, and hollow glass beads can just meet the performance requirements in this regard.
As an example, hollow glass beads of low density, high strength, good insulation, when used in place of epoxy resin synthetic foam blocks, people are surprised to find that it can significantly increase the strength of synthetic foam blocks, bending load up to 2500kg, is the strength of ordinary engineering plastics 3 times.
Not only that, hollow glass beads also improve the dimensional stability of synthetic foam blocks at high temperatures. In addition to synthetic foam blocks, in the repair of resin putty, the manufacture of lightweight core material, spraying glass fiber reinforced plastic, pultrusion process and other composite materials in the field, but also common hollow glass beads.
(2) Applied in the field of oil well cement
With the continuous exploitation of mankind, resulting in deepening the depth of oil wells, the more severe geological conditions, the urgent need for low density, high strength and non-absorbent raw materials as a mitigating agent, to make low-density oil well cement.
Hollow glass beads have been awarded international patents in the production of low-density cement, and when extended to the field of oil well cement, hollow glass beads have unsurprisingly played an irreplaceable advantage, and can be used to synthesize and produce solid cement slurries and drilling fluids.
As a new type of cementing slurry mitigation material, hollow glass beads can be used to formulate solid cement slurry with compressive strength up to 82MPa and density between 0.80 and 1.50 g/cm3, which can reduce cementing cost while improving the fluidity of cementing slurry, and enhance the construction efficiency and quality.
As a mitigating agent, hollow glass beads can also be used to make drilling fluid. In practical application, it is found that hollow glass beads can seal the liquid to avoid contamination of the coal seam, and the chemically stable hollow glass beads can also tolerate alkaline drilling fluid slurry, with stable performance, which can significantly improve the drilling yield.
3) Application in the field of solid buoyancy materials
We all know that when diving, the deeper the depth of the signature, the greater the pressure received by the human body, the same is true for solid buoyancy materials.
Hollow glass beads can be used to synthesize and produce high-strength, low-density solid buoyancy materials by enhancing the dispersed stress and load bearing of the composite material to enhance the strength of the composite material, which is capable of performing the task of underwater deep-diving at the level of 1,000 meters.
4) Application in the field of coatings
Paint is usually applied to the surface of automobiles, ships or brick walls, which are exposed to outdoor environments for a long time and corroded by direct sunlight and rain.
In order to save the maintenance cost of the paint, it is necessary to make the paint at the same time with waterproof, anti-fouling, anti-corrosion, high temperature resistance and other properties. The thermal conductivity of hollow glass beads is between 0.03 and 0.07 W/(m-K), which is both waterproof, corrosion-resistant and weather-resistant, making it an excellent water-based thermal insulation coating.
Different specifications of hollow glass beads also has flame retardant, noise reduction and other characteristics, can be combined with different application needs to synthesize high-performance coatings to meet the requirements.
